首页 >>  正文

mysql创建普通索引

来源:baiyundou.net   日期:2024-09-22

甘霍乐606在数据表中索引有什么用,怎么建立索引 -
支奋闵15787782005 ______ 索引用于快速找出在某个列中有一特定值的行,不使用索引,MySQL必须从第一条记录开始读完整个表,直到找出相关的行,表越大,查询数据所花费的时间就越多.建立索引的操作步骤如下: 1、首先我们打开一个要操作的数据表,如下图所...

甘霍乐606mysql索引类型解释
支奋闵15787782005 ______ 索引分单列索引和组合索引.单列索引,即一个索引只包含单个列,一个表可以有多个单列索引,但这不是组合索引.组合索引,即一个索包含多个列. MySQL索引类型包括: (1)普通索引 这是最基本的索引,它没有任何限制.它有以下几...

甘霍乐606为表添加普通索引的SQL语句是怎样的 -
支奋闵15787782005 ______ 为给定表或视图创建索引. 只有表或视图的所有者才能为表创建索引.表或视图的所有者可以随时创建索引,无论表中是否有数据.可以通过指定限定的数据库名称,为另一个数据库中的表或视图创建索引.语法 CREATE [ UNIQUE ] [ ...

甘霍乐606如何利用MySQL命令创建,查看,重建和删除索引 -
支奋闵15787782005 ______ 第一步,创建数据库表t_tree_info,命令如下 create table t_tree_info( id int(8),tno int(4),tname varchar(20),tdesc varchar(100)); 如下图所示:第二步,向表里插入3条数据,插入后查看表记录,如下图所示:第三步,创建数据库索引tree_name...

甘霍乐606mysql如何建议索引 -
支奋闵15787782005 ______ 建索引的话图形工具建议用 mysql workbench. 命令行的话:ALTER TABLE `db_name`.`tb_name` ADD INDEX `index_name` (`column_name` ASC);具体在哪个 column 上建立索引,要具体分析,相应的 sql 语句可能要改,如果你用的是存储过程的话,那 PHP 代码应该改动不大,如果 sql 编码进 PHP 代码,那 PHP 代码当然要随 sql 的改动而动.利弊的话,有用就是好的,没用也是好的,出了问题就是坏的

甘霍乐606mysql 创建索引 提高效率吗 -
支奋闵15787782005 ______ 当然,创建索引肯定会提高查询的效率,但是创建索引要适当,且要有一定的,规范,而不是随意地创建索引而且创建很多,所以会导致数据冗余,不会提高速效率的.

甘霍乐606什么是索引?谁能给我正确的答案 -
支奋闵15787782005 ______ 索引用来快速地寻找那些具有特定值的记录,所有MySQL索引都以B-树的形式保存.如果没有索引,执行查询时MySQL必须从第一个记录开始扫描整个表的所有记录,直至找到符合要求的记录.表里面的记录数量越多,这个操作的代价就越高...

甘霍乐606SQL,索引的例子 -
支奋闵15787782005 ______ 就用 mysql 数据库举例吧 一、什么是索引? 索引用来快速地寻找那些具有特定值的记录,所有MySQL索引都以B-树的形式保存.如果没有索引,执行查询时MySQL必须从第一个记录开始扫描整个表的所有记录,直至找到符合要求的记录.表里...

甘霍乐606mysql的索引是不是越多越好 -
支奋闵15787782005 ______ mysql的索引并是不是越多越好: 建立索引常用的规则如下: 1、表的主键、外键必须有索引; 2、数据量超过300的表应该有索引; 3、经常与其他表进行连接的表,在连接字段上应该建立索引; 4、经常出现在Where子句中的字段,特别是大...

甘霍乐606UNIQUE等于普通索引吗? -
支奋闵15787782005 ______ 一、unique不等于普通索引,各种索引的定义如下: 二、虽然键和unique都能唯一标识一条记录,但是一个表只能建立一个主键,而unique则能建多个 1、普通索引 这是最基本的索引类型,而且它没有唯一性之类的限制.普通索引可以通过以下...

(编辑:自媒体)
关于我们 | 客户服务 | 服务条款 | 联系我们 | 免责声明 | 网站地图 @ 白云都 2024